For the heads of department: the group policy with Averlane Mutual renews on 1 November. Premiums are up 9% owing to last year's warehouse claim at the Dunhollow site. I've obtained two alternative quotes; both exclude flood cover, which we need. Broker meetings are booked for mid-October, and the claims history file is in the shared drive. Please hold renewal decisions until Selda reviews the terms against the note that follows.

board note of fajef-kadug: Project Oliath slips by six weeks because of the tooling delay.

Subject: DR drill — CSV import wizard failover

Hi on-call,

Thursday's disaster-recovery drill will simulate a full outage of the Copperleaf CSV import wizard. At 10:00 we cut traffic to the primary region; your job is to confirm the standby picks up queued import jobs without duplicating rows. Watch the dedupe counter in the Harrowgate dashboard. If the standby's job store fails to mount, you will need to unseal it manually from the console. Enter the recovery passphrase listed below when prompted.

vault phrase of yaduf-yajop = lamath-kelix-aldion-zorius-ulaox-eliax-gorox-norok-fenael-fenath-julael-pelius-belius-druion

Quickstart: Pellet cache layer. Every read against the Korvane key-value store passes through a bloom filter first. A negative filter result skips the store entirely; a positive result may still be a false positive, so downstream code must handle misses. Filter size and hash count are tuned weekly by the capacity job — do not change them by hand. Rebuilds are triggered automatically after compaction. Sizing math, rebuild schedule, and alert thresholds are documented on the team page linked here.

wiki page, kahog-hahig: https://vault.zemvargrid.internal/display/deploy/repo/settings/merge_requests/job/settings/6f3b933774dbc5320a4daa18